After the completion of the first season of the series, many viewers are wondering whether there will be a continuation of the project. Currently, HBO has not officially renewed the Penguin series for a second season, but director Matt Reeves talked about continuing the story in an interview with Esquire.
“I always said we would continue the story. Originally the idea was to continue this in the next movie (we’re talking “Batman 2” – Note ed.). “I later spoke with producer Dylan Clark and HBO executives Casey Bloys and Sarah Aubrey while discussing the making of the series,” he said.
Before this, Colin Farrell, who played the character of Ozz Cobb in the first season of the series, admitted that he would love to take part in the second season of the project. The actor also shared in an interview that his contract includes participation in at least three films based on Batman.
The director has previously talked about what the upcoming Batman spin-offs will be like. According to Matt Reeves, Penguin is the first spin-off film but it will not be the last.
